Water is essential to life. It keeps your body working properly by regulating temperature, carrying nutrients, and removing waste. But sometimes, you lose more fluids than you take in, a condition called dehydration. While mild dehydration can often be managed at home, more serious cases may require medical attention. Not every blow to the head requires a trip to the nearest emergency room or urgent care in Oxnard, CA. Sometimes what appears to be a minor bump to the head is a more serious head injury known as a concussion. Concussions are a type of mild traumatic brain injury (TBI) that often occur as…
